#e9c464 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e9c464 is composed of 91.4% red, 76.9%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.9% magenta, 57.1%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 43.3 degrees, a saturation of 75.1% and a lightness of 65.3%. #e9c464 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c8 with #d38900.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#e9c464 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e9c464 has RGB values of R:233, G:196,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.16, Y:0.57,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15320164.
